Design-to-Print Modeling Services

Our modeling process prepares files specifically for additive manufacturing. We check for watertight geometry, proper tolerances, and print orientation before delivery.

  • Convert sketches or 2D drawings into editable 3D models optimized for printing
  • Apply design rules for chosen materials and printer types to avoid common failures
  • Generate multiple versions for fit testing or functional prototypes

Useful file types include STL, STEP, OBJ, 3MF, IGES, and common CAD exports.

Tolerance capability can reach as low as 0.04 mm depending on geometry, material, and process review.

Good and Bad Fit Projects

Design-to-print modeling works best for functional prototypes, replacement parts, custom enclosures, and low-volume production runs. Projects with clear functional requirements and defined materials succeed quickly. Purely artistic or highly organic shapes without print considerations often need extra revision cycles. We recommend starting with a simple test print to validate the model before committing to larger quantities.

Frequently Asked Questions

What file formats work best for design-to-print modeling?

STL, STEP, OBJ, 3MF, IGES, and native CAD exports are accepted. STEP or native files allow easier edits when changes are needed.

How long does the modeling process take?

Simple models are often ready in a few days. More complex parts with multiple revisions may require a week or longer depending on feedback speed.

Can you model parts for high-temperature or functional materials?

Yes. We adjust wall thickness, infill patterns, and feature sizes based on the chosen material and printer type to improve strength and print success.
